HK Stock Movement | REFIRE (02570) Rises Over 4% in Afternoon Session as Fuel Cell Vehicle Sales Gain Momentum

Stock News12-18

REFIRE (02570) surged more than 4% in the afternoon session, trading at HK$69.15, up 3.36% as of press time, with a turnover of HK$66.36 million. Analysts noted that fuel cell technology is undergoing rapid advancements and cost reductions, with projections indicating that fuel cell-powered heavy trucks could achieve cost parity in their lifecycle by 2028. As a leading player in the fuel cell sector, REFIRE is expanding into commercial applications such as heavy trucks and off-grid ultra-fast charging stations, positioning itself for significant long-term growth potential.

Potential catalysts include supportive national policies for hydrogen energy and increased sales in the fuel cell industry. Reports suggest that upstream hydrogen production is scaling up, hydrogen refueling stations are increasing, and the supply chain is gradually maturing. Furthermore, targeted policies—such as exemptions from highway tolls—are expected to accelerate the adoption and economic viability of fuel cell-powered heavy trucks, reinforcing the growth outlook for fuel cell vehicles. This trend is likely to drive a sector-wide recovery, with major fuel cell companies now publicly listed, fostering a stronger industry ecosystem.
